The Ultimate Buying Guide: Keeping Your Dog’s Ears Clean and Happy

Why Ear Cleaning Matters

Keeping your dog’s ears clean is super important for their health. Dirty ears can lead to itchy ears, bad smells, and even infections. A good ear cleaner solution helps prevent these problems. It washes away gunk and keeps your dog’s ears feeling good.

2. Important Materials

Aloe Vera

Aloe vera is known for its soothing properties. It can help calm irritated skin in your dog’s ears.

Chamomile

Chamomile is another natural ingredient that can reduce inflammation and soothe itchy ears. It’s a gentle way to clean.

Witch Hazel

Witch hazel is a natural astringent. It helps dry out excess moisture in the ear, which can prevent yeast and bacterial growth.

Natural Solvents

Look for solutions that use natural ingredients to break down earwax. Things like salicylic acid derived from plants can be effective without being harsh.

Avoid These

Steer clear of cleaners with alcohol or strong perfumes. These can dry out and irritate your dog’s ear canal.

4. User Experience and Use Cases

When to Use It

You should clean your dog’s ears regularly. This is especially true for dogs with floppy ears, like Basset Hounds or Cocker Spaniels. They are more prone to ear issues. Also, use it after swimming or baths to dry out ears.

How to Use It

Most cleaners are easy to use. You lift your dog’s ear flap and gently squeeze the solution into the ear canal. Then, you massage the base of the ear for about 20-30 seconds. You will hear a squishing sound. Finally, let your dog shake their head. The loosened gunk will come out. You can then wipe away any excess with a cotton ball or soft cloth. Never use a cotton swab deep in the ear canal.

Making it a Positive Experience

Make ear cleaning a positive time. Give your dog treats and praise. Start when they are young so they get used to it. A calm dog makes cleaning easier for both of you.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: How often should I clean my dog’s ears?

A: Most dogs need their ears cleaned every 2-4 weeks. Check your dog’s ears weekly. If they look dirty or smell bad, it’s time to clean them. Your vet can give you the best advice for your specific dog.

Q: Can I use human ear cleaner on my dog?

A: No, never. Human ear cleaners are too harsh for dogs. They can cause pain and damage to your dog’s ear canal.

Q: My dog hates having their ears cleaned. What can I do?

A: Start slowly. Let your dog sniff the bottle. Give them treats. Clean only one ear at a time. Gradually increase the time you spend. Positive reinforcement with praise and treats is key. Consult your vet if your dog is very resistant.

Q: What are signs of an ear infection?

A: Signs include excessive scratching, head shaking, redness, swelling, discharge, and a foul odor. If you see these, see your vet right away.

Q: Can I use hydrogen peroxide?

A: It’s generally not recommended. Hydrogen peroxide can irritate the ear canal and may not be effective for wax removal. Stick to products made specifically for dog ears.

Q: Does ear cleaner remove ear mites?

A: Some ear cleaners can help remove the debris that ear mites live in, but they are not a treatment for ear mites themselves. If you suspect ear mites, see your vet for a proper diagnosis and treatment.

Q: Can I use a Q-tip to clean my dog’s ears?

A: No. You should never insert anything deep into your dog’s ear canal. You could push debris further in or injure the eardrum. Only clean the outer parts of the ear with a cotton ball or cloth.
